Saltearse al contenido

Changelog

Acá listamos cambios que afectan a integradores: endpoints nuevos, campos agregados/cambiados, deprecaciones. Mejoras del dashboard o internas no entran.

2026-05

  • target_origin acepta múltiples dominios (2026-05-12). Podés mandar target_origin como array en POST /v1/payments y POST /v1/cards para listar todos los orígenes (dominios/subdominios) desde donde podés embeber el iframe de Dinelco. La forma string (un solo origen) sigue funcionando. Ver Sobre target_origin.
  • Notificaciones por email configurables (2026-05-02). Te avisamos por email cuando un webhook agota reintentos o cuando un cliente sube un comprobante de transferencia para revisar. Configurás en Configuración → Webhooks → Notificaciones por email. Throttle: máx 1 email por hora (webhooks fallidos) / 30 min (comprobantes).
  • Aprobar/rechazar comprobantes vía API (2026-05). Endpoints POST /v1/payments/{id}/confirm y POST /v1/payments/{id}/reject para automatizar la aprobación de transferencias si tenés tu propia lógica.

2026-04

  • Customers como entidad referencial (2026-04). Endpoints GET /v1/customers y GET /v1/customers/{id}. Auto-create al crear pagos o tarjetas con customer.customerId. Webhook payment.* ahora incluye customer_id (external_id) en el payload. Ver guía de customers.
  • Reversa de pagos Dinelco (2026-04). POST /v1/payments/{id}/reverse para Dinelco antes del corte de liquidación. Webhook payment.reversed. Mensaje específico cuando ya pasó la ventana (responseCode: 90019). Ver guía de reversa.
  • Pago Failed (no Pending) cuando falla el create (2026-04). Antes los pagos con payload inválido quedaban como pending fantasma. Ahora se marcan failed con rejection_reason = mensaje del provider.
  • Sección /cards en el dashboard del tenant (2026-04). Listado read-only con drawer.

Si tenés un caso particular o preguntas sobre algún cambio, escribinos a desarrollo@ingalca.com.